Brown Bread

This bread is steamed in cans. My Gram saved small coffee cans for this. Gram didn’t have a steamer so she used a tin pie plate with holes in it turned upside down in a large covered pot with 4 inches of water.

Step: 1

In large bowl, stir together bread flour, whole wheat flour, cornmeal, baking soda. Stir in molasses and water; mix until combined. Pour batter into two lightly greased coffee cans, fill about 2/3 full.

Step: 2

Place loaves into a steamer, cover and steam over low heat. Steam for 1 hour and 45 minutes, until loaves are set.
